Decision: terminate agreement with Dunmore Freight at contract end; appoint Silverline Cartage as primary carrier for all Westhollow routes. Rationale: 14% cost reduction, better cold-chain coverage. Penwick to manage handover; no customer-facing disruption expected. Sales leads must not reference the change in client conversations until the joint announcement. Open items: insurance riders, returns processing. Next review in three weeks. The confidential note appended below is for this distribution only.

management briefing: Only 7 of the 120 pilot accounts renewed Ralael, so a churn review is set for January 1.

Handover: LintLoom documentation linter. Plugin authors should note that rule plugins now declare a schema version; unversioned plugins are rejected at load time. The AST walker is frozen until v3 — do not rely on private node fields. Migration notes are in the plugin guide. All compatibility questions should go to the incoming maintainer.

signatory, hawip-bafop: Quenmir Gorvan Rusdor

Finance Review Summary — Corvane Product Line Pricing

Prepared for sales leads.

Our review of the Corvane line shows current list prices sit roughly 8% below comparable offerings, while gross margin has slipped to 31% due to component cost inflation. We recommend a staged increase: 4% at the next catalog refresh, with a further 3% contingent on renewal rates holding. Discount authority should be tightened to 10% without director approval. Volume customers will receive advance notice. The rationale tied to our broader plans is noted below.

board note of tahog-yagef: Headcount on the Ralael team goes from 9 to 80 by the end of April. Gross margin on Ralael came in at 15 percent against a plan of 5 percent.